Upper Macungie Township, Lehigh County, PA is seeking an organized, motivated individual to serve as a Part-Time Building Code Enforcement Officer.
The candidate should possess strong organizational, analytical, interpersonal, and communication skills and be computer proficient.
The position is responsible for interpreting and enforcing adopted Township codes & ordinances related to building codes, property maintenance and health & safety while also providing assistance and information to property owners, residents, and businesses.
This is a part-time, non-exempt position working no more than 29 hours per week (schedule/hours vary).
Court hearing attendance is required.
Compensation is $29.00 per hour.

Experience and Skills:
The ideal candidate will have three (3) or more years of experience in municipal government and possess the PA Building Code Official credential through the Pennsylvania Department of Labor & Industry.
Court hearing attendance is required.
The successful candidate must submit to a background check and pre-employment screening.
